The video tutorial explains how to convert the fraction 11/18 into a decimal using long division. It begins by setting up the division problem and proceeds with a detailed step-by-step calculation. The tutorial then analyzes the answer choices to determine which decimal value is equivalent to 11/18, identifying it as a repeating decimal. The lesson concludes with a summary of the process and encourages viewers to continue practicing math.
